Seaport Park

Seaport Park is now a mostly a parking area, alas, and it is in the seaside community of Sidney, one of thirteen communities that form the Capital Regional District of British Columbia. Seaport Park is found along the Water Front Walkway near the Port Sidney Marina. Nestled beside the Shaw Center for the Salish Sea and its associated highrise and the Victoria Distillery, this park is landscaped with a short walkway to the parking area between the distillery and aquarium.  It is also an easy stroll to the bandstand and outdoor art in Beacon Park.

Geographical location N48º 38″ 59″ W123º 23′ 39″

 

Seaport Park can be reached from the Trans-Canada Highway (Hwy 1). Exit Hwy1 onto McKenzie Avenue to reach the Pat Bay Highway (Hwy 17). Head north along Hwy17 as it leads past the airport to reach Sidney on the Saanich Peninsula.  Turn at Beacon Avenue exit and continue to the traffic circle on the end. Turn left to reach the paid parking lot for the Port of Sidney Marina and eateries. Look for this park along the Water Front Walkway beside the Victoria Distillery. Several buses pass by along Fifth Avenue about five blocks from the walkway.
